As an Assistant Electrical Project Manager, you will play a vital role in supporting the successful execution of projects and ensuring client satisfaction.
Key responsibilities include:
Collaborating with the project team to deliver high-quality results within scope, on time, and within budget.
Assisting in driving division profitability through effective project management.
Supporting project planning, scheduling, procurement, and contractual requirements.
Evaluating and enhancing departmental processes to meet customer needs and profitability goals.
Providing mentorship and guidance to team members, including direct reports.
Ensuring compliance with contractual requirements and project-specific methodologies.
Monitoring project schedules and adapting to changing priorities and customer requirements.
Engaging with clients to understand and fulfill their expectations.
Overseeing third-party construction firms when required.
Participating in the project review process, particularly in financial forecasting.
QUALIFICATIONS
The ideal candidate for the Assistant Electrical Project Manager role should possess the following qualifications:
A minimum of 3 years of experience in project management, particularly in electrical construction.
Field experience in coordination with construction management.
Proficiency in project scheduling, estimating, change orders, and contracts.
Demonstrated ability to develop relationships and contribute to project acquisition.
Strong skills in running a profitable portfolio.
Exceptional communication abilities, both written and verbal.
Strong analytical, motivational, and leadership skills.
